Links between holiday travel and giving

Charitable travel https://charitable.travel/how-we-do-good/ is a social enterprise where all the profits support good causes, according to their website.

They have just commissioned a survey which suggests that 30% of people are prepared to reduce their charitable giving in order to afford a holiday, with 23% of those questioned, suggesting that a holiday is essential spending. You can read the results here https://charitable.travel/brits-reduce-donation-in-favour-of-holidays/, but perhaps you should be factoring this in to your planning, and particularly as the cost of living challenges increase. And certainly it ought to figure on the STEEPLE analysis that is a key part of a Boards governance toolkit.
